What Does Walin Mean?

Walin means "God brings".

Walin is a boy name of Yoruba origin. It carries the meaning "God brings". Walin has 2 syllables and is a meaningful choice for parents drawn to its sound and significance.

Etymology and Historical Origins

The name Walin derives from Yoruba naming tradition, where it conveys the sense of "God brings".
